The road to the present
Other worrying explanations for how we have ended up here include a lack of resistance and truth-telling over the past several years, all the way up to the passage of the Supreme Court (Practice and Procedure) Act, 2023, and the 26th Amendment.
Dissonant positions born out of severe political partisanship and a deep-rooted national cynicism about “how things are” in Pakistan haven’t helped. Fear of a PTI populist wave and distrust of its leadership caused many ‘progressives’ to cheerlead and justify one encroachment on civilian supremacy after another.
Deep divisions within the senior judiciary following the reference against Justice Isa resulted in the inability to put aside personal agendas and opportunism to protect the institution. External actors didn’t have to try very hard when, at every juncture, judges stood ready to become collaborators, undermining each other and the court in pursuit of personal gain or animosity.
